Requiring Assistance with Addiction

If you are facing difficulties with substance abuse or have worries about a loved one who is, please don't hesitate to seek help. It’s important to remember that recovery is within reach, and you are not alone. Many resources exist to offer the assistance you need. Here's a list of places where you can connect with professionals and find further information:

  • You can contact the SAMHSA copyright: 1-800-662-HELP (4357) – Delivers confidential referrals to local treatment facilities, support groups, and community-based organizations.
  • The National Institute on Drug Abuse (NIDA): https://www.drugabuse.gov/ – Features extensive resources and information about drug abuse and addiction.
  • Alcoholics Anonymous (AA): https://www.aa.org/ – Provides a space for those struggling with alcohol issues to connect.
  • NA: https://www.na.org/ – Similar to AA, but focuses on recovery from drug addiction.
  • Speak with your doctor: Can offer initial assessment and referral options.

Health Canada - Substance Care Resources:

Navigating accessible substance abuse care can be challenging. Health Canada offers a valuable online resource to help individuals and families find the assistance they need. This platform – located at [https://www.canada.ca/en/health-canada/services/substance-abuse/treatment/find-treatment.html] - allows you to discover nearby treatment programs and services across Canada, based on your specific needs and location. You can filter by the type of substance concerned, such as alcohol, and the type of services offered, including advice, medical intervention, and residential options. The directory provides contact information and a brief overview to guide you through the process of finding suitable recovery resources.
